Output 5bae742c8a0e6408a4afe880511aa7a884eb9ae67334320af8f69c26081f2b35:4

value
2676962
script pubkey
OP_0 OP_PUSHBYTES_20 e705ffa2b07029e3c4a59ea33ada3e6ed7f891ae
address
bc1quuzllg4swq578399n63n4k37dmtl3ydwzunc0r
transaction
5bae742c8a0e6408a4afe880511aa7a884eb9ae67334320af8f69c26081f2b35
spent
true